vmess vs trojan: 详细比较及常见问题解答

简介

Vmess和Trojan均为Shadowsocks系列的协议,用于科学上网和搭建私人代理。本文将就这两种协议的特点、优缺点及适用场景进行比较。

Vmess

  • Vmess是Shadowsocks系列中的一种新协议,由v2ray开发。
  • 提供更高的安全性和隐蔽性,封锁难以识别。
  • 支持TCP、WebSocket等传输方式,灵活多变。
  • 配置复杂,适合有一定技术基础的用户。

Trojan

  • Trojan也是Shadowsocks的一种协议,较新。
  • 以https或wss协议作为通信载体,更难被识别。
  • 配置简单,适合新手用户使用。

对比

特点

| 特点 | Vmess | Trojan | |————–|———————————-|———————————| | 安全性 | 高 | 高 | | 隐蔽性 | 较好 | 很好 | | 灵活性 | 高 | 一般 | | 配置难易度 | 较难 | 简单 |

优缺点

Vmess

  • 优点:高安全性、支持多种传输方式。
  • 缺点:配置复杂、相对消耗更多资源。

Trojan

  • 优点:配置简单、难以识别。
  • 缺点:灵活性稍逊、部分设备不支持。

适用场景

  • Vmess适合对安全性要求较高、有技术基础的用户。
  • Trojan适合初学者或对配置要求简单、需求不高的用户。

Vmess和Trojan各有哪些传输协议支持?

Vmess支持TCP、WebSocket等多种传输协议;Trojan主要以https或wss作为通信载体。

我应该选择Vmess还是Trojan协议?

如果您对安全性要求较高、愿意花时间配置、需要较多传输方式,则选择Vmess;如果您是初学者、希望简单配置且难以被识别,则选择Trojan。

Vmess和Trojan在服务器端的部署有何区别?

Vmess服务器和Trojan服务器的部署方式略有不同,具体操作可参考各自的部署教程。

Vmess和Trojan的性能有何不同?

在相同条件下,Vmess由于支持更多传输方式,可能会消耗更多资源,Trojan相对资源消耗较低。

正文完